Sadly, there isn’t a universal guideline that relates to all mushroom kinds that should help you determine which can be poisonous and which are not. It is possible to’t even count on mushrooms that you simply see an animal take in, as some species of fungi are harmful to human beings instead of harmful to wildlife.

When getting ready reishi, it is commonly Employed in dried sort. You could simmer reishi in water for an extended period, usually numerous hours, to produce a herbal tea. This technique softens the mushroom and makes it possible for its Homes to infuse in to the liquid.
